Maintaining comprehensive records of privacy policy acceptance is a fundamental requirement under GDPR. This GDPR Privacy Policy Acceptance & Consent Tracking Form provides businesses operating in the EU with a compliant, auditable system for documenting when users accept privacy policies, which version they accepted, and maintaining the necessary metadata for regulatory compliance.
Article 7 of GDPR requires that organisations be able to demonstrate that valid consent was obtained. This means maintaining detailed records including timestamps, the specific policy version accepted, and the context in which consent was given. Without proper documentation, businesses face significant compliance risks and potential fines.
